When Qatar Airways introduced its new suite with a door, frequent flyers joked it was better than first class. The revolution up front continues. From Highflyer magazine, out on February 28.

Cathay Pacific’s Aria cabin on a refurbished 777-300ER aircraft. Bloomberg

The race to put yet more exclusivity in first and business class rolls on, from pyjamas with pockets to expensive perfumes in the amenity kits – and ever-larger entertainment screens.
